Small Single Mattresses 2ft 6"
Beauty Sleep Elegant 3000 Mattress
         
          From 
          £379.99
          
  		 	
          
    
  Beauty Sleep Platinum 1500 Pocket Spring Mattress
         
          From 
          £269.99
          
  		 	
          
    
  Beauty Sleep Latex 2000 Mattress
         
          From 
          £429.99
          
  		 	
          
    
  Beauty Sleep Latex 1000 Mattress
         
          From 
          £374.99
          
  		 	
          
    
  Beauty Sleep Mayfair Hand Tufted Mattress
         
          From 
          £194.99
          
  		 	
          
    
  Beauty Sleep Elegant 5000 Mattress
         
          From 
          £419.99
          
  		 	
          
    
  Beauty Sleep Madrid 1000 Pocket Spring Mattress
         
          From 
          £339.99
          
  		 	
          
    
  Beauty Sleep Zenith 1000 Gel Mattress
         
          From 
          £374.99
          
  		 	
          
    
  Beauty Sleep Hilton 1000 Pocket Spring Mattress
         
          From 
          £229.99
          
  		 	
          
    
  Beauty Sleep Memory Non-Turn Mattress
         
          From 
          £259.99
          
  		 	
          
    
   
   
  
        
          
  
        
          
  
        
          
  
        
          
  
        
          
  
        
          
  
        
          
  
        
          
  
        
          
  
        
         